无服务器Webpack警告无法确定模块版本

Tri*_*ara 5 webpack serverless-framework serverless

我有一个带有serverless-webpack的打字稿无服务器项目。它使用诸如knex(SQL查询生成器),pg,ioredis之类的模块。由于这些设计用于服务器端,因此将它们与webpack捆绑在一起存在一些问题,因此我在webpack配置中将这些问题列为外部组件。

一切正常,但是每次包装时我都会得到WARNING Could not determine version of module X

有人可以向我解释一下,真正的根本问题是什么,导致该问题的原因以及如何解决该问题以使事情更清洁?